Script Egmuv 8 is a bold, narrow, high contrast, upright, short x-height font.

A flowing, monoline-leaning script with pronounced stroke modulation and soft, rounded terminals. Letterforms show a bouncy baseline and compact proportions, with generous loops on ascenders and descenders and occasional teardrop-like joins. The rhythm alternates between tight counters and open curves, giving the text a lively cadence; capitals are more embellished, with swashed entries and exits that read clearly as display forms. Numerals follow the same rounded, looping construction and keep consistent weight emphasis at curves and joins.
Well suited to short, prominent text such as logos, product names, packaging callouts, invitations, and poster headlines where the looping details can be appreciated. It can also work for pull quotes or social graphics, but will be most effective when set at larger sizes and with comfortable tracking.
The overall tone is upbeat and personable, with a lightly vintage, sign-painter charm. Its curvy joins and playful loops communicate warmth and informality while still feeling intentional and polished enough for branded display use.
The design appears intended to emulate a friendly, hand-lettered script with decorative loops and a buoyant rhythm, prioritizing personality and charm over strict regularity. It aims to create a distinctive, approachable display voice reminiscent of mid-century signage and casual branding.
Spacing appears naturally uneven in a hand-drawn way, which adds character but makes the texture more expressive than strictly uniform. The design relies on distinctive stroke endings and loop shapes for personality, so it reads best when those details have room to show.
